Job description

Job Summary:
Scalence L.L.C. is seeking a Mainframe Performance & Capacity / Tunning specialist to monitor and enhance system performance across mainframe environments. The role involves capacity planning, system tuning, and collaboration with architecture teams to ensure efficient mainframe solutions.
Responsibilities:
• Monitor and analyze system performance indicators across z/OS, subsystems (CICS, IMS, DB2, MQ), and batch/online workloads.
• Identify performance bottlenecks and implement corrective actions to improve throughput and response times.
• Conduct periodic health checks and provide performance dashboards, reports, and trend analyses.
• Perform short- and long-term capacity planning, ensuring adequate CPU, memory, storage, and network resources.
• Develop models and forecasts based on business growth, seasonality, and workload projections.
• Provide recommendations for hardware upgrades, software optimization, and resource allocation strategies.
• Tune system parameters to optimize performance for z/OS and related subsystems.
• Collaborate with application teams to tune JCL, SQL, COBOL programs, and transaction processing workloads.
• Optimize batch processing windows and workload scheduling to improve system efficiency.
• Act as SME during major incidents involving performance degradation or system saturation.
• Conduct root-cause analysis for recurring performance issues.
• Provide technical guidance and recommendations to prevent incident recurrence.
• Use mainframe performance tools such as RMF, SMF, OMEGAMON, TMON, MainView, Strobe, or equivalent.
• Develop and enhance automation scripts for performance data extraction and analysis.
• Maintain capacity and performance dashboards using enterprise monitoring tools.
• Work with architecture and infrastructure teams to design scalable and resilient mainframe solutions.
• Participate in technology roadmaps, platform modernization, and cost optimization initiatives.
• Provide performance related input during change management, release planning, and application onboarding.
Qualifications:
Required:
• Strong experience with z/OS mainframe environments, including JES2/JES3, WLM, RACF, and core subsystems.
• Proficiency in analyzing SMF/RMF data and interpreting system performance metrics.
• Hands on experience with performance and tuning tools (e.g., OMEGAMON, Strobe, TMON, RMF Monitor III).
• Solid understanding of MIPS/MSU consumption, workload classification, and WLM policies.
• Experience in capacity modeling and forecasting methodologies.
• Strong analytical, troubleshooting, and diagnostic skills.
• Ability to communicate complex technical concepts in a clear and concise manner.
Preferred:
• Experience tuning DB2, CICS, IMS, or MQ subsystems.
• Knowledge of mainframe cost optimization (e.g., Tailored Fit Pricing / R4HA).
• Familiarity with DevOps practices in mainframe environments.
• Experience supporting mission critical, high availability workloads.
• Bachelor’s degree in computer science, Information Technology, Engineering, or equivalent experience.
